On one of Pimlico's renowned and favoured grid streets, situated moments from the River Thames, it is both quiet (no through traffic) as well as being conveniently located for local shops and pavement coffee shops and restaurants of Pimlico Rd, Kings Rd, Lupus St, Elizabeth St Belgravia, Moreton Triangle, Wilton Rd, Nova Victoria, Millbank, Tate Britain, and Battersea Park / Power Station Circus West Village with its world-class bars and restaurants. Close to a great variety of transport - Pimlico (Victoria tube) at end of street and Victoria (Circle, District, Victoria tube and Southern trains and Gatwick express) both only 10 mins walk. Sloane Square station leading to the fashionable boutique shops and restaurants that Chelsea, SW3 is famous for is also only a short 15 min walk. Recently extended and refurbished to a new build standard, with very energy efficient heating systems and underfloor heating (ASHP, MVHR, and UFH). This free flowing 3-bedroom property enjoys plenty of natural light (very often lacking in garden apartments) with a glass box rear extension. From its own private entrance entering the hallway, there is a vaulted bedroom in the annex, down the hallway, a further good-sized main bedroom with modern limestone ensuite with glass door, the main bathroom with jacuzzi bath, 3rd bedroom with skylight, open plan kitchen, and a glass-roofed living area. A separate large utility room contains a large Belfast sink, washer/dryer, fridge/freezer, heating, and extra storage facilities. Pretty walled garden with stone paving to the rear with lighting. Both bedrooms can comfortably fit a double bed and include fitted wardrobes. The master bedroom has its own stylish ensuite. Both vaults have been converted and lowered, offering a study/bedroom internally and handy utility and storage area externally.
